2. Safety Instructions
Important Safety Precautions:
- Always connect the dehumidifier to a grounded power outlet with the correct voltage (220 Volts).
- Do not operate the unit with a damaged power cord or plug.
- Keep the unit away from heat sources, flammable materials, and direct sunlight.
- Ensure proper clearance around the unit for adequate airflow (at least 20 cm from walls or furniture).
- Do not insert objects into the air inlet or outlet.
- Unplug the unit before cleaning, maintenance, or when not in use for extended periods.
- This appliance is for domestic use only.

4. Setup
4.1 Unpacking
- Carefully remove the dehumidifier from its packaging.
- Remove all packing materials and protective films.
- Inspect the unit for any signs of damage. If damaged, do not operate and contact customer support.
4.2 Placement
- Place the dehumidifier on a firm, level surface to prevent vibration and noise.
- Ensure there is at least 20 cm (8 inches) of space around the unit for proper air circulation.
- Do not place the unit in direct sunlight or near heat-generating appliances.
- The unit is recommended for rooms up to 35 square meters.
4.3 Power Connection
Plug the power cord into a grounded 220V electrical outlet. Ensure the outlet is suitable for the unit's power requirements (600 Watts).
4.4 Drainage Setup
Your dehumidifier offers two drainage options:
Figure 4.1: Illustration of continuous drainage via hose and manual drainage using the removable water tank.
Manual Drainage (Water Tank)
- The unit will collect water in the removable 5-liter water tank.
- When the tank is full, the unit will automatically stop operating and an indicator light will illuminate.
- Carefully remove the tank, empty the collected water, and reinsert it firmly until it clicks into place.
Continuous Drainage (Hose)
- For continuous operation without emptying the tank, attach the supplied drainage hose to the continuous drainage outlet on the back of the unit.
- Ensure the hose is sloped downwards to allow gravity drainage to a suitable drain (e.g., floor drain, large bucket).
- Make sure the hose is not kinked or blocked.
5. Operating Instructions
5.1 Control Panel Overview
Refer to Figure 3.2 for the layout of the control panel buttons and indicators.
- Power Button: Turns the unit On/Off.
- Mode Button: Cycles through operating modes (Automatic Dehumidification, Laundry Drying).
- Humidity Setting Buttons: Adjusts the desired humidity level (30% to 80% Relative Humidity in 5% increments).
- Fan Speed Button: Selects between High and Low fan speeds.
- Clean Function Button: Activates the internal drying function to prevent mold growth inside the unit.
- Timer Button: Sets the auto-on or auto-off timer (1 to 24 hours).
5.2 Basic Operation
- Power On: Press the Power button to turn on the unit. The display will show the current room humidity.
- Select Mode: Press the Mode button to choose between 'Auto' (Automatic Dehumidification) or 'Laundry' (Laundry Drying).
- Set Humidity (Auto Mode): In Auto mode, use the Humidity Setting buttons to set your desired humidity level. The unit will operate until this level is reached, then cycle on/off to maintain it.
- Adjust Fan Speed: Press the Fan Speed button to switch between High and Low fan settings.
- Set Timer: Press the Timer button repeatedly to set the desired operating duration (1-24 hours) for auto-off, or to schedule auto-on.
- Power Off: Press the Power button again to turn off the unit.

6. Maintenance
Regular maintenance ensures optimal performance and extends the lifespan of your dehumidifier.
6.1 Cleaning the Air Filter
The activated carbon filter helps purify the air. Clean it regularly (every 2-4 weeks, depending on usage) to maintain efficiency.
Figure 6.1: The activated carbon filter being removed from the dehumidifier for cleaning or replacement.
- Unplug the dehumidifier from the power outlet.
- Locate the air filter access panel (usually on the back or side).
- Remove the filter.
- Clean the filter using a vacuum cleaner to remove dust and debris. For heavily soiled filters, wash gently with warm, soapy water, rinse thoroughly, and allow to air dry completely before reinserting.
- Reinsert the dry filter and close the access panel.
6.2 Emptying the Water Tank
If not using continuous drainage, empty the water tank when the 'Tank Full' indicator illuminates. The unit will automatically stop operation.
- Gently pull out the water tank from the front of the unit.
- Carefully carry the tank to a sink or drain and empty the water.
- Rinse the tank periodically to prevent mold or mildew growth.
- Slide the empty tank back into the unit until it is securely in place.
6.3 Cleaning the Unit Exterior
- Wipe the exterior of the dehumidifier with a soft, damp cloth.
- Do not use harsh chemicals, abrasive cleaners, or solvents, as these may damage the surface.
6.4 Storage
If storing the dehumidifier for an extended period:
- Empty and clean the water tank.
- Clean the air filter.
- Run the 'Clean Function' (internal drying) to dry out the internal components.
- Store the unit upright in a cool, dry place, away from direct sunlight and extreme temperatures.
7. Troubleshooting
Before contacting customer support, please refer to the following troubleshooting guide for common issues.
| Problem | Possible Cause | Solution |
|---|---|---|
| Unit does not turn on. | No power supply; Power cord not plugged in; Power outage. | Check power connection; Ensure outlet is working; Check circuit breaker. |
| No dehumidification. | Air filter clogged; Room temperature too low (below 5°C); Humidity setting too high; Water tank full. | Clean air filter; Ensure room temperature is suitable; Lower humidity setting; Empty water tank. |
| Unit runs continuously. | Room humidity is very high; Unit is in Laundry mode; Humidity setting is too low. | This is normal in very humid conditions; Switch to Auto mode if not drying laundry; Increase humidity setting. |
| Water leaks from unit. | Water tank not properly inserted; Continuous drainage hose is kinked or blocked. | Reinsert water tank firmly; Check and clear drainage hose. |
| Unit is noisy. | Unit not on a level surface; Air filter clogged. | Place on a level surface; Clean air filter. |
8. Specifications
Technical specifications for the SHINCO WIFI Portable Dehumidifier (Model SDZ1-30D).
Figure 8.1: Diagram showing the dimensions of the dehumidifier and a table of its key specifications.
| Specification | Value |
|---|---|
| Model Number | SDZ1-30D |
| Dehumidification Capacity | 30 Liters/Day |
| Water Tank Volume | 5 Liters |
| Power | 600 Watts |
| Voltage | 220 Volts |
| Noise Level | 43 dB |
| Dimensions (L x W x H) | 24 x 34.3 x 51.2 cm |
| Weight | 17 Kilograms |
| Refrigerant | R290 |
| Number of Speeds | 2 |
| Features | WIFI, Activated Carbon Filter, Laundry Drying Function |
| Included Components | Dehumidifier, drainage hose, user manual |
